New research suggests that children’s aerobic fitness may enhance their ability to suppress impulses and improve attention, highlighting the importance of physical activity beyond muscle and heart strength.
Children’s fitness may do more than strengthen muscles and hearts; it may also shape how well the brain can hold back impulsive reactions, according to new research from Northeastern University published in Scientific Reports.
The study followed about 100 children aged 9 and 10 and separated fitness from body composition rather than treating them as the same thing. Researchers used DEXA scans, which can distinguish fat from lean tissue, alongside treadmill testing to estimate aerobic fitness, a measure of how efficiently the body uses oxygen during exercise.
To examine self-control, the children took part in a computer task that required them to suppress an automatic response when the rules changed. The scientists also tracked brain activity with electroencephalography, or EEG, giving them a direct view of how the brain was working during the exercise.
According to the findings reported in Scientific Reports and summarised by PubMed and Nature, children with higher aerobic fitness performed better on the more demanding parts of the task and showed signs of allocating more mental effort to attention and control. By contrast, higher body fat was tied to more impulsive responses, even though accuracy was not necessarily lower overall.
The distinction matters, because it suggests that weight alone does not tell the full story. Two children with the same scale weight can have very different mixes of muscle and fat, and the study found that fitness and body composition each had an independent link to inhibitory control, the ability to pause, ignore distractions and resist acting on impulse.
The work adds to earlier research indicating that exercise can support aspects of thinking and learning in children. Past studies, including randomised trials published in the Journal of Clinical Medicine and Research Quarterly for Exercise and Sport, have found benefits from aerobic activity for cognitive control and broader mental performance, while other research has linked physical fitness to working memory and school achievement.
The new study does not prove that better fitness directly causes stronger self-control, and the researchers noted that other lifestyle factors may also play a part. Even so, it strengthens the case for treating fitness and body composition as separate measures when studying children’s brain health.
